Check all statements that are true about nuclear radiation.
Darya [45]

Answer:

All these are true statements.

Alpha radiation is a helium nucleus.

Beta radiation can be stopped by thick wood or a sheet of aluminum.

electrons are beta radiation.

Alpha radiation is easily stopped by paper or clothing.

Explanation:

Alpha beta and gamma radiations are the examples of ionizing radiations. When an atom is an excited state and having high energy, the atom is in unstable state. The excess of energy is released by the atom to get the stability. The released energy is in the form of radiations which may include alpha, beta, gamma, X-ray etc.

Beta radiations:

Beta radiations are result from the beta decay in which electron is ejected. The neutron inside of the nucleus converted into the proton an thus emit the electron which is called β particle.

The mass of beta particle is smaller than the alpha particles.

They can travel in air in few meter distance.

These radiations can penetrate into the human skin.

The sheet of aluminium is used to block the beta radiation

⁴₆C → ¹⁴₇N + ⁰₋₁e

The beta radiations are emitted in this reaction. The one electron is ejected and neutron is converted into proton.

Properties of alpha radiation:

Alpha radiations are emitted as a result of radioactive decay. The atom emit the alpha particles consist of two proton and two neutrons. Which is also called helium nuclei. When atom undergoes the alpha emission the original atom convert into the atom having mass number less than 4  and atomic number less than 2 as compared to parent atom the starting atom.

Alpha radiations can travel in a short distance.

These radiations can not penetrate into the skin or clothes.

These radiations can be harmful for the human if these are inhaled.

These radiations can be stopped by a piece of paper.

₉₂U²³⁸   →   ₉₀Th²³⁴  + ₂He⁴  + energy

Gamma radiations:

Gamma radiations are high energy radiations having no mass.

These radiations are travel at the speed of light.

Gamma radiations can penetrate into the many materials.

These radiations are also used to treat the cancer.

Lead is used for the protection  against gamma radiations because of its high molecular density.

The lead apron are used by the person when treated with gamma radiations.

Lead shields are also used in the wall, windows and doors of the room where gamma radiations are treated, in-order to protect the surroundings.

False statements:

Gamma radiation is an electron (false)

Gamma radiation can be stopped by clothing, (False)

Alpha radiation is a high energy electromagnetic wave (False)

Stable and non-stable nuclei can give off radiation. (false)

only unstable nuclei give off radiations to get stability.

Tallness (T) in snapdragons is dominant to dwarfness (t), while red (R) flower color is dominant to white (r). The heterozygous
Aleksandr [31]

Answer:

The correct answer is - Genotype : 100 heterozygous (TtRr) and

Phenotype: 100% tall pink.

Explanation:

A cross between dwarf red snapdragon (ttRR) and homozygous tall white plant (TTrr) will form gametes tR and Tr. These gametes fuse and form Heterozygous condition for both traits that is TtRr.

TtRr snapdragons will form tall and pink phenotypically as we know T (tall) is dominant over t (dwarf) and heterozygous condition will be tall. But in condition of color Heterozygous form pink flower.

Thus, the genotype of offspring will be TtRr and phenotype will be all tall and pink for better understanding check punnet square.
